Starting a build thread here of our 2007 Steel Blue Wrangler Sahara.
Purchased almost 1-year ago at a Honda dealer in Central New York with 85,000 Miles (Now at 96,000). Its in pretty good shape, it does have some rust due to age and being in a salty environment its whole life but runs excellent. The previous owner installed a Warn 9K winch, Warn bumper, engine skid, Bilstein shocks, 1'' front puck lift, SMittybilt rock rails, control arm bracket skids and a useless snorkle.
Since we have purchased it a few things have been added like a Daystar dash pad install, 2.5'' Budget Boost with adjustable front track bar and a Rugged Ridge overhead console.
A few weeks ago i replaced the stock muffler (was getting loud) with a used stock muffler and noticed the heat shield was falling (corrosion), this past weekend we removed the rotten studs and installed new bolts to secure the heat shield back in place. We also swapped out the OEM spark plugs with new OEM units. Ended up breaking a plug wire in the process, so we replaced them all with new ones. Runs much quieter at startup and idle. Included were pictures of the old plugs (checked the gap and they were worn out to 0.60!
I just ordered some Kanati Trail Hog tires (35x12.5R17) for the Jeep that should be here next Tuesday. Some mods in the future include a CB setup and Evap canister relocation or skid plate.
